Turner & Co. (Glasgow) Limited is a family owned and controlled portfolio of companies. Established in 1912, and now operating worldwide, their companies employ over 900 people specialising in the product distribution, support services, asset rental, windfarm, and hydro sectors.

 

Acquired in 1984, Mitchell Powersystems is one of their core portfolio companies with a strong marketplace reputation for both the quality of its product and the provision of support services.

 

Their proven business model, combined with their ability, agility and long-standing franchise partner relationships, has allowed them to maintain their business growth ambitions and to focus on delivering customer value.

 

Mitchells plays a pivotal role in the supply chain for their customers, supplying both new products and product support services to a wide variety of mobile (on and off highway) and static applications.
